Cook Out is a fast food restaurant chain located in certain states in the South. The ambiance provided in this establishment takes you back to your childhood days of camping in the woods with your family. With an interior resembling a wood cabin and smiling employees to greet you as you walk through the door, you’ll feel like you’re in a wilderness lodge that just so happens to serve outstanding food and have a great musical playlist. Serving great food and open until 2 a.m., they are most known for the “Cook Out tray” which is often considered the best deal in the South. For $4.99 you get one entree and two sides. Entrees include: Regular Hamburger, Regular Barbecue, two hot dogs, two quesadillas, Big Double Burger, Chicken sandwich, Spicy Chicken, Cajun Chicken, BBQ Chicken, and Chicken strips. These tasty options are accompanied by your choice of 2 sides. These are no ordinary sides, oh no. You can choose a quesadilla or a bacon wrap or chicken nuggets just to name a few options. After you have eaten your entree and two generous sides, you are guaranteed to be full, satisfied, and perfectly willing to have paid five dollars for the great meal that you just consumed. On the chance that you still have some room for something sweet, you can upgrade the large soft drink/sweet tea that comes with your meal to a Cheerwine float or milkshake for an extra dollar. Cook Out has an extensive menu of 40+ milkshakes that range from generic vanilla to blueberry cheesecake and everything in between.
